Reporting to the Logistics Manager, the key areas of responsibility of the position are to pick, ship, receive, and assist in other areas as needed.
Key responsibilities and accountabilities: Responsibilities shall include but not be limited to:
Pick, pack, and label orders for shipments
Shipping of domestic and most cross-border shipments
Wrapping skids and general prep for shipping
Processing RMA’s
Assist with P2P shipments
Assist with unloading of trucks / inbound shipments / receiving
Assist Logistics Supervisor with trouble orders as needed
Assist Logistics Supervisor with post-shipment issues
Back-up for order printing, US daily shipments and US pallet orders
Back-up for completing the On-Time Delivery Report
Back-up for the Inventory Coordinator role (cycle counts, label printing, etc.)
Maintain daily housekeeping and safety standards in the warehouse
Proactively coordinate shipping details with the Sales team
Understand the Fire, Emergency and Safety procedures and act in accordance with the intent
Other duties as assigned.
Experience with shipping/receiving operations
Experience with the use of ERP/MRP and FedEx/UPS/DHL etc. software.
Ability to repeatedly lift 50lbs
Strong mathematical aptitude and an understanding of the general manufacturing process.
Excellent verbal and written communication skills in English
Detail-oriented
Self-starter with a positive attitude and a solid sense of urgency
Relation of the position to others in the company Works closely with all employees in the Production Management, Finance and the Customer Service departments
